May 2025 - Apr 2026Aldham House Lane area has the 7th lowest crime rate of 90 local areas in Darfield , and the 99th lowest crime rate of 845 local areas in Barnsley .
This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.
The overall crime rate in the area around Aldham House Lane (S73 8RG) in the last 12 months was 26.2 per 1,000 residents and was 76.3% lower than the Darfield average (110.3 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 6 offences recorded. The least common crime was Anti-social behaviour with 1 case , unchanged from 2025. The fastest-growing crime category was Criminal damage and arson ( 100.0% YoY). Other major crime categories were broadly unchanged compared to 2025.
Violent crimes totalled 6 (≈ 17.4 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 20.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-69.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Aldham House Lane (S73 8RG), the main crime hotspot is near Neville Close. Police recorded 31 crimes here, including 18 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
